1. Masonry Chimneys: These chimneys are made of bricks and mortar and are permanently fixed in place. They are known for their durability and aesthetic appeal.

2. Metal Chimneys: These chimneys are made of stainless steel or galvanized metal and are quick to install. They are suitable for use with non-wood-burning heating appliances.

3. Prefabricated Chimneys: These chimneys are factory-made and can be made of metal, masonry or other materials. They are lightweight and easy to install and can be customized to fit any building.

4. Double Wall Chimneys: These chimneys have a second inner wall to provide extra insulation and increased safety from heat transfer.

Note: The type of chimney used in duplex villas may vary depending on various factors, such as the type of appliance used for heating, local building codes, and the architecture of the duplex villa itself.
